Ramadan Food & Iftar Support in the Philippines 2026

Spreading Blessings During Ramadan
Ramadan is a time of reflection, generosity, and compassion. During this blessed month, the One Ummah Foundation works to support vulnerable communities around the world. In March 2026, the organization carried out several Ramadan food distribution and iftar programs in different communities across Mindanao, Philippines. These initiatives helped families in need enjoy the blessings of Ramadan with dignity and comfort.
Through the generous support of donors, many families received essential food packages and had the opportunity to break their fast together with their community. These acts of kindness remind us that even small efforts can bring hope and happiness to people facing hardship.
Supporting Families with Ramadan Food Packs
On March 7, 2026, the Annual Ramadan Food Distribution began in Barangay Calsada, Sultan Kudarat, Maguindanao Del Norte, Mindanao, Philippines. With the support of the One Ummah Foundation, 70 families received food packages to help them prepare meals throughout the holy month.
For many families, Ramadan can be challenging due to limited resources. The food packs provided essential items that helped households prepare nutritious meals for suhoor and iftar. This support allowed families to focus on worship and spiritual growth without worrying about how they would feed their loved ones.
The smiles and gratitude from the community showed how meaningful this support was for those who received it.

Helping Communities in Maguindanao Del Sur
The Ramadan food distribution continued on March 7, 2026, in Barangay Bagan, Guindulungan, Maguindanao Del Sur, Philippines. During this activity, 25 families were provided with food assistance.
Even though the number may seem small, each package represented relief and support for a household in need. Programs like these strengthen communities and show the importance of unity and compassion during Ramadan.
The One Ummah Foundation remains committed to reaching underserved communities and ensuring that families have access to basic food during this blessed time.
Bringing People Together for Iftar
In addition to food distribution, the foundation also organized community iftar gatherings. On March 7, 2026, an Iftar Program was held in Barangay Bagan, Guindulungan, where 130 people came together to break their fast.
Sharing iftar is more than just a meal. It is a moment of unity, gratitude, and connection. Families, elders, and children gathered in a warm and welcoming environment to enjoy a meal together after a day of fasting.
These community gatherings help strengthen bonds and bring joy to those who may otherwise struggle to prepare an iftar meal.
Another Blessed Iftar Gathering
The following day, on March 8, 2026, another iftar program was organized in Barangay Meta, Shariff Aguak, Maguindanao Del Sur, Philippines. This event welcomed 180 participants who shared a blessed evening meal together.
The atmosphere was filled with gratitude and happiness as people from the community joined to break their fast. For many attendees, it was a meaningful experience that reminded them they are not alone and that people around the world care about their well-being.
